Description
Gwenaël Michel, originally from Miquelon, and his partner, Laura Bertrand, from France, are proving that a simple hobby can lead to great things: in 2017, after years of brewing beer for their own consumption and to share with friends, the couple decided to launch their own craft beer business. This time, they are delighting beer lovers throughout the archipelago, as well as tourists and visitors.
Like so many young people that L’Heure de l’Est meets across the region, Gwenaël and Laura want to create something new and innovative in their homeland, where they have chosen to live, work, and raise a family. In their case, it’s the village of Miquelon, population 700, the only place in the archipelago of Saint-Pierre and Miquelon with a small agri-food sector. Laura brews full-time, and Gwenaël helps part-time since he's chosen to keep his job, for now.
